Myke said:
Question: where did you get the hinges for the covers?
it is the same PE upgrade (Griffon model L35A016) that I used for engine hatches. Unfortunately PE covers do not match with Tristar so I used only hinges. It costs only 7 USD and there is enough hinges for transmission access door and drivers hatches.
